DTC U1176 Loss Of Communications With RFA:

CIRCUIT DESCRIPTION
Modules connected to the class 2 serial data circuit monitor for serial data communications during normal vehicle operation. Operating information and commands are exchanged among the modules. When a module receives a message for a critical operating parameter, the module records the ID number of the module which sent the message for State of Health monitoring (Node Alive messages). A critical operating parameter is one which, when not received, requires that the module use a default value for that parameter. Once an ID number is learned by a module, it will monitor for that modules's "Node Alive" message. Each module on the class 2 serial data circuit which is powered and performing functions that require detection of a communications malfunction is required to send a "Node Alive" message every two seconds. When no message is detected from the Remote Function Actuator Module (RFA) for five seconds, DTC U1064 is set.

CONDITIONS FOR SETTING THE DTC
The ignition is turned to the ON position, and a module on the class 2 serial data circuit does not receive the RFA ID for 5 seconds.

CONDITIONS FOR CLEARING THE DTC
^ A current DTC will clear when a "Node Alive" message from the RFA is detected on the class 2 serial data circuit or at the end of the current ignition cycle.
^ A history DTC can be cleared with the scan tool.

DIAGNOSTIC AIDS
When multiple Loss of Communication DTCs are set concurrently, the cause is likely to be two opens in the class 2 serial data circuit. Use the Data Link Schematic in order to determine the location of the opens.
